Identifying the Perfect Solar System Size for Your Air Conditioning Requirements
There isn’t a one-size-fits-all answer, but here are some fundamental guidelines to assist you in estimating your energy needs:
System Type | Typical Solar Capacity Required |
---|---|
3.5kW Split System | 1.2–1.5kW of real-time solar generation |
Ducted System (12–18kW) | 5–8kW of generation capacity necessary |
Multiple Air Conditioning Units | 6.6kW system or larger is advisable |

Maximise Energy Efficiency: Best Times to Operate Your Air Conditioning
When are the prime hours to run your air conditioning? From 9am to 4pm, when your solar energy production peaks.
To fully leverage your solar energy:
- Pre-cool your home early in the day for optimal results
- Utilise inverter air conditioning systems that dynamically adjust their output rather than simply toggling on and off
- Employ smart timers or <a href=”https://writebuff.com/ducted-air-conditioning-is-it-worth-it-in-brisbane/”>zoning</a> systems to cool only the necessary areas
- Synchronise your solar curve with your energy usage patterns for significant efficiency gains

Is a Battery Necessary for Operating Your Air Conditioning Using Solar Energy?
Not necessarily. If most of your cooling occurs during daylight hours, direct solar power is typically sufficient.
However, investing in batteries becomes advantageous if:
- You need to run your air conditioning into the evening hours
- You wish to have backup power during outages
- You are managing multiple systems or aiming for complete energy independence

What type of air conditioner is best suited for solar energy?
Inverter systems are the most compatible option. They dynamically adjust their energy consumption to align with the available solar energy, making them an ideal match for solar generation.
